gondee wrote:
There is no simple or full-proof way to prove decimal times on an SSX3 video (I'm not going to slow the adding of videos down by trying to CSI all videos.)

That's nonsense. Count the frames from the last second, divide by framerate, round down to the decimal. That is foolproof. But you don't need to do that work, since I already did it; it's in the filenames! 1 second is a huge difference in sub-2-minute runs. Are we the hardcore SSX gamers or not?
